要查看Python的安装位置,可以使用几个方法:通过命令行、通过Python脚本、通过环境变量、通过集成开发环境(IDE)。 其中,通过命令行是最常用且最方便的方法之一。
通过命令行:在命令行输入which python
(Linux或macOS)或where python
(Windows),可以快速找到Python的安装路径。具体地说,打开命令提示符或终端,然后输入上述命令,系统将返回Python解释器的路径。在Windows系统上,可以直接在命令提示符中输入where python
,这将显示出Python可执行文件的完整路径。
一、通过命令行查看Python安装位置
1、在Linux或macOS系统上
在Linux或macOS系统上,可以通过命令行工具来查看Python的安装位置。具体步骤如下:
- 打开终端(Terminal)。
- 输入以下命令并按回车:
which python
或
which python3
该命令将返回Python解释器的路径,例如:
/usr/bin/python
- 如果你使用的是虚拟环境,可以使用
which
命令来查看虚拟环境中的Python解释器路径:
which python
该命令将返回虚拟环境中Python解释器的路径,例如:
/home/user/venv/bin/python
2、在Windows系统上
在Windows系统上,可以使用命令提示符(Command Prompt)或PowerShell来查看Python的安装位置。具体步骤如下:
- 打开命令提示符或PowerShell。
- 输入以下命令并按回车:
where python
该命令将返回Python可执行文件的路径,例如:
C:\Python39\python.exe
如果你使用的是虚拟环境,可以使用where
命令来查看虚拟环境中的Python解释器路径:
where python
该命令将返回虚拟环境中Python解释器的路径,例如:
C:\Users\user\venv\Scripts\python.exe
二、通过Python脚本查看Python安装位置
1、使用sys模块
你还可以通过编写一个简单的Python脚本来查看Python的安装位置。具体步骤如下:
- 打开你喜欢的文本编辑器或IDE。
- 创建一个新的Python文件,例如
check_python_path.py
。 - 在文件中输入以下代码:
import sys
print(sys.executable)
- 保存文件并运行该脚本。
该脚本将输出Python解释器的路径,例如:
C:\Python39\python.exe
2、使用os模块
你也可以使用os
模块来查看Python的安装位置。具体步骤如下:
- 打开你喜欢的文本编辑器或IDE。
- 创建一个新的Python文件,例如
check_python_path_os.py
。 - 在文件中输入以下代码:
import os
print(os.path.dirname(os.__file__))
- 保存文件并运行该脚本。
该脚本将输出Python库文件的路径,例如:
C:\Python39\Lib
三、通过环境变量查看Python安装位置
在某些情况下,Python的安装路径可能已经添加到系统的环境变量中。你可以通过查看环境变量来找到Python的安装位置。
1、在Linux或macOS系统上
在Linux或macOS系统上,可以通过以下步骤查看环境变量中Python的安装位置:
- 打开终端(Terminal)。
- 输入以下命令并按回车:
echo $PATH
该命令将输出包含多个路径的字符串,你可以在这些路径中查找Python的安装位置。例如:
/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in:/Library/Frameworks/Python.framework/Versions/3.9/bin
2、在Windows系统上
在Windows系统上,可以通过以下步骤查看环境变量中Python的安装位置:
- 打开命令提示符或PowerShell。
- 输入以下命令并按回车:
echo %PATH%
该命令将输出包含多个路径的字符串,你可以在这些路径中查找Python的安装位置。例如:
C:\Python39\Scripts\;C:\Python39\;C:\Windows\system32;C:\Windows;C:\Windows\System32\Wbem;
四、通过集成开发环境(IDE)查看Python安装位置
许多集成开发环境(IDE)都提供了查看Python解释器路径的功能。以下是一些常用IDE的操作方法:
1、PyCharm
在PyCharm中查看Python解释器路径的步骤如下:
- 打开PyCharm。
- 在菜单栏中选择
File
->Settings
(在macOS上为PyCharm
->Preferences
)。 - 在左侧导航栏中选择
Project: <your_project_name>
->Python Interpreter
。 - 在右侧窗口中可以看到当前项目使用的Python解释器路径。
2、Visual Studio Code(VS Code)
在Visual Studio Code中查看Python解释器路径的步骤如下:
- 打开Visual Studio Code。
- 在菜单栏中选择
View
->Command Palette
。 - 在命令面板中输入
Python: Select Interpreter
并按回车。 - 在弹出的列表中可以看到当前使用的Python解释器路径。
3、Jupyter Notebook
在Jupyter Notebook中查看Python解释器路径的步骤如下:
- 打开Jupyter Notebook。
- 创建一个新的Notebook或打开一个现有的Notebook。
- 在一个新的代码单元格中输入以下代码并运行:
import sys
print(sys.executable)
该代码将输出Python解释器的路径。
五、其他查看Python安装位置的方法
除了上述方法外,还有一些其他的方法可以用来查看Python的安装位置。
1、通过Python REPL
你可以直接在Python REPL(交互式解释器)中查看Python的安装位置。具体步骤如下:
- 打开命令提示符、终端或PowerShell。
- 输入以下命令并按回车启动Python REPL:
python
或
python3
- 在Python REPL中输入以下代码并按回车:
import sys
print(sys.executable)
该代码将输出Python解释器的路径。
2、通过安装管理工具(如pip)
你可以通过安装管理工具(如pip)来查看Python的安装位置。具体步骤如下:
- 打开命令提示符、终端或PowerShell。
- 输入以下命令并按回车:
pip show pip
该命令将输出pip的详细信息,其中包含Python的安装路径。例如:
Location: C:\Python39\Lib\site-packages
通过查看pip的安装路径,你可以推断出Python的安装位置。
总结
通过上述方法,你可以轻松地查看Python的安装位置。通过命令行、通过Python脚本、通过环境变量、通过集成开发环境(IDE)、通过Python REPL、通过安装管理工具(如pip),这些方法各有优缺点,你可以根据自己的需求和习惯选择合适的方法。无论你是使用Linux、macOS还是Windows系统,都可以找到适合你的解决方案。希望本篇文章对你有所帮助,能够让你更方便地管理和使用Python。
相关问答FAQs:
如何确认我系统中安装的Python版本?
要查看您系统中安装的Python版本,可以在命令行中输入python --version
或python3 --version
。这将显示您当前使用的Python版本号。如果系统中有多个版本,您可能需要使用python3.x
的格式来明确指定。
在Windows系统中,如何找到Python的安装目录?
在Windows系统中,可以通过在命令提示符中输入where python
来找到Python的安装目录。该命令会列出所有与Python相关的可执行文件的路径,您可以根据路径找到具体的安装位置。
我在Linux或Mac上如何查看Python的安装路径?
在Linux或Mac系统上,可以使用命令which python
或which python3
来查看Python的安装路径。这将返回Python可执行文件的完整路径,便于您了解其安装位置。
如果我想重新安装Python,如何确保旧版本被卸载?
在重新安装Python之前,建议您先卸载现有版本。在Windows中,可以通过控制面板的“程序和功能”找到Python,点击卸载。在Linux上,您可以使用包管理器命令如sudo apt remove python3
来卸载旧版本,确保新安装不会与旧版本产生冲突。